Conditions

branch retinal vein occlusion, central retinal vein occlusion, diabetic macular edema

Interventions

Anti-VEGF alone group Combined Anti-VEGF and SRT group

Sponsors

Osaka City University, Graduate School of Medicine, Department of Ophthalmology and Visual sciences
Lead Sponsor

Eligibility

Sex/Gender
All

Inclusion criteria

Inclusion criteria: patients with macular edema caused subjective symptoms such as central scotoma, metamorphopsia and central visual loss

Exclusion criteria

Exclusion criteria: ophthalmic exclusion criteria: patients who had inflammation within the eye systemic exclusion criteria: people who had systemic inflammatory disease, hemorrhagic diathesis or anticoagulant therapy, untreated hypertension or diabetes mellitus. peple who is pregnant or at risk of becoming pregnant.

Design outcomes

Primary

MeasureTime frame
change of central macular thickness at one-year follow up period

Secondary

MeasureTime frame
Number of intravitreal anti-VEGF for 1 year follow-up change of best corrected visual acuity and fluorescein angiography at one-year follow up period
